The paper introduces and analyzes 'temporal framing,' defining it as the persuasive use of time-related language in news, and demonstrates that this framing can be effectively detected using supervised machine learning models.
The paper introduces EvoNote, a self-evolving agentic framework that significantly improves the generation of evidence-grounded health community notes by utilizing an accumulated memory of past misinformation correction experiences.
